Add support for multiple devices to Tado device tracker (#5810)
* Add support for multiple devices to Tado device tracker * Hound did not agree with my usage of spaces * Two blank lines were expected * Keep CONF_HOME_ID in the Tado file * Make home_id optional * Work with different API URLs depending on home_id being present * Remove CONF_HOME_ID from HA's const.py file * Missed removing CONF_HOME_ID from the import
